Mumbai-Media-Asks-Prabhas--Are-You-Ready-to-Take-on-KhansThe trailer launch event of ‘Saaho‘ in the presence of Bollywood media was a strategic move by the makers of the biggest and the most expensive action thriller ever made in India.

Bollywood is certainly curious to see the phenomenon called Prabhas. The journos tried to get a reply from Prabhas asking an instigating question if he is ready to take on the Khans in Bollywood. Prabhas just said, “Thank you,” with a smile not indulging himself in anything controversial.

The three Khans have been ruling Bollywood since decades and media is trying to pitch Prabhas against them as their tough competition. Well, a lot depends on how ‘Saaho’ fares as a pan-Indian movie.

Kabir Singh, the Telugu remake directed by a Telugu director is currently no.1 movie of the year beating Salman’s ‘Bharat’.

Saaho is going to be the biggest release in Hindi belt. There is a every chance it can shock Khans’ but it’s all about the story. So far, visuals did the trick and the rest depends on how good the story is.

Usually shy Prabhas tried to respond to a few questions the journos asked at the trailer launch event. When he was asked to mouth a dialogue in Hindi, Prabhas just said, ‘Jai Hind’ and that had the journos laud him for his presence of mind.
